Comprehending Plasma Cutting Technology
Before diving into the specific models evaluated this year, it is important to understand the fundamental concepts of plasma cutting technology. Plasma cutting utilizes a high-velocity jet of ionized gas (plasma) to melt and eliminate product from conductive metals like steel, aluminum, and brass.

Q1: What is the average expense of a plasma cutter?

A: The expense of a plasma cutter varies widely, ranging from around ₤ 600 for entry-level designs to over ₤ 1,500 for professional-grade units.

Q2: Can a plasma cutter cut through stainless-steel?

A: Yes, plasma cutters can successfully cut through stainless steel and other conductive metals, making them versatile tools for numerous metalworking projects.

Q3: How do I keep my plasma cutter for durability?

A: Regular upkeep involves checking consumable parts, cleaning the air filter, inspecting the torch for wear, and making sure the proper performance of the cooling system.

Q4: Are plasma cutters safe for novices?

A: While plasma cutters are user-friendly, proper training and adherence to security precautions are important to avoid mishaps or injuries.

Q5: What devices do I need with a plasma cutter?

A: Essential accessories consist of an ideal air compressor, protective gear (gloves, safety glasses), and consumables such as cutting tips and electrodes.
